The Political Science and International Relations department explores the big questions about issues of power and authority that go to the heart of how people are governed. Our world is being reshaped in fascinating and critical ways. Security considerations, geopolitics, divisions born of wealth and poverty, and global development challenges have all become unavoidable realities. Our award-winning faculty offer courses across each of the major subfields in political science, including Canadian politics, comparative politics, international relations, political theory, public policy, and administration.

Human Rights are predicated upon the belief that every human being deserves to be treated with equal dignity and that every person has inherent value. Even though we say that everyone is entitled to these basic rights and freedoms, many individuals and groups in Canada and around the world still are systematically deprived of these rights, often by powerful actors like governments and industry.

Political science attempts to analyze and deconstruct government entities and the social structures that they influence. A strong component of the study involves understanding the political behavior of citizens and various philosophical and ethical issues.
